Industry Outlook

The IT hardware distribution industry is currently in a sunrise growth state, characterized by stable pricing power and a highly stable operational profile. With a historical CAGR of 16.74% and a forecast CAGR of 7.89%, the industry is attracting interest from investors seeking stable returns. This sector encompasses the distribution of a wide range of IT hardware products, benefiting from established relationships with manufacturers and a diverse customer base. The current stable regime allows for steady development without significant volatility. The industry demonstrates strong business economics, with a forecast margin increase to 2.25% from a historical margin of 1.61%. Over the next 2-3 years, the industry is expected to maintain a robust growth trajectory, supported by stable pricing power and consistent demand for IT hardware. From an investment perspective, the sector presents an attractive opportunity, although potential investors should remain vigilant about external factors that could impact profitability.

Tailwinds & Headwinds

👍 Tailwinds

  • Stable pricing power enhances profitability and investor confidence.
  • Defensive cyclicality provides resilience against economic downturns.
  • Strong historical growth rates indicate a solid foundation for future expansion.
  • Increasing demand for IT hardware supports sustained industry growth.

⚠ Headwinds

  • Potential supply chain disruptions could impact product availability.
  • Technological advancements may lead to rapid obsolescence of existing products.
  • Increased competition could pressure margins and pricing.
  • Economic uncertainties may affect overall IT spending by businesses.
